    6goya-4

    cute little comedy

    A guy loses his apt, his job and his woman all in the same day..to top it off he sees his dream girl, a supermodel, and she blows him off..He takes a walk on the beach to get away and stumbles upon a genie, played by Ami Dolenz (daughter of Monkee Mickey Dolenz) named Jeanie (how unique!) She grants him everything he desires in order to win over the supermodel who ditched him..but the genie soon finds herself falling for her master...Will her love win out over his lust for the supermodel? This is a suprisingly good film for its plot and premise..its no comedic masterpiece but it has some funny moments and a coherent plot along with a good performance by the pretty Ami Dolenz. On a scale of one to ten..6

    7BenTramerLives78

    Miracle Beach

    Actor Dean Cameron apparently said this is the film that killed his career, but he's pretty much playing the same character he always did, a beach bum.

    Cameron is a young man who has lost his girlfriend and his job. He has a thing for a British woman from a television commercial but she won't give him the time of day. He ends up with a genie, played by Ami Dolenz, who will grant him all the wishes he wants. While he believes he is getting everything he wants, it turns out the British woman still doesn't really care for him and the genie has fallen for him.

    This film may seem like a career killer to some, but it's really a cute little comedy film at the end of the day. Sure it has too many nude scenes for this type of film, but it is still a decent watch. I feel like the movie is something between a sex comedy and a cute romantic comedy. It would've been nice if the makers of this film had picked a lane but the end result is still good.

    Did you know

    Edit
    • Trivia
      Has unrated, PG-13 and R versions for cable television, depending on the network and local airtime.
    • Goofs
      In the opening scene when Scotty walks in on his boss and his girlfriend in bed, his girlfriend is completely naked, but in the next shot, when she gets out of bed, she has her dress around her stomach.

    • Alternate versions
      There's an alternate version that aired on cable during the daytime hours that cuts out the nudity, and replaces the scene where Scotty walks in on his girlfriend and boss in bed with a scene of him arriving home to a "Dear John" letter.
